Hereafter Thou Shalt Know

lyricist: William Govan, November

Hereafter thou shalt know; in this I rest

Since Thou hast willed it so

whose will is best;

I walk by faith; what though I do not see?

Thou seest all; this is enough for me.

And so I stand and wait

till Thou shalt ope

Into the light the gate; with glow­ing hope

That bright­er than my bright­est thought shall be

The full un­fold­ing of Thy love to me.

Meanwhile

I can­not tell why things are so;

But this

Thou do­est well

I sure­ly know.

The clouds may veil the sun

and tears mine eyes;

Still reigns my Lord beyond these cur­tained skies.

And so I qui­et my heart as on Thy breast;

That Thou my Fa­ther art lulls me to rest;

A wea­ry child

on Thee my soul is stilled;

Do as Thou wilt

for Thou the best hast willed.

Have Thine own way with me; all things per­form

If in the calm I be

or in the storm;

How sweet

when cloud and storm are ov­er­past

Just to be home

and with my God at last.
